Serving as a board member or internal trustee in an ESOP company comes with unique responsibilities that extend beyond traditional corporate governance. This session provides a practical introduction to ESOP governance, helping participants understand the strategic purpose of employee ownership and the critical oversight roles that support its long-term success. Attendees will explore the core fiduciary duties of loyalty, care, and prudence, along with the legal and ethical standards that guide board and trustee decision-making. We'll discuss the distinct responsibilities of boards and trustees, how these groups work together to protect the interests of employee-owners, and the board's role in supporting compliance, managing risk, and fostering a culture of transparency and engagement.
